## Ownership

The Greyharbor tile prefetcher is maintained by the Atlas Platform team. Bugs go in the platform tracker; tag them `prefetch`. Do not modify eviction logic without a design review. Release cadence is biweekly. For escalations, sign-offs, or anything ambiguous, the single accountable owner is listed below.

approver of hahaf-hahaf = Druion Druius Kasax Eliox

Internal Memo — Marketing Budget Reduction

To the incoming director: marketing spend is cut 18% effective next quarter. Rationale: softer pipeline at Brindlecote Media and the delayed Farrow campaign. Sponsorships end first; retained agencies renegotiate by month-end. Digital spend holds flat. Headcount unaffected for now. Regional events consolidate into two flagship dates, both in Kellsmere. Expect pushback from the field teams; hold the line until the Q2 review. Context for these decisions appears in the confidential note directly below.

confidential, hawif-faweg: Headcount on the Ulaix team goes from 3 to 120 by the end of April. Gross margin on Ulaix came in at 10 percent against a plan of 10 percent.

## Load Testing the Checkout Flow — Notes for Eng Sync

We run weekly load tests against the Cartesian checkout flow in the staging cluster, ramping from 50 to 800 virtual shoppers over twenty minutes. Results land in the Pulseboard dashboard under the "checkout-perf" view. Please schedule runs outside the Tuesday deploy window. Test traffic must authenticate against the internal order-simulation service, and the key for that service account is included below.

API key for bahop-fahip: qvz15-F5I6wDl4nuLMFff

// HermeticMigrationNote — Quill build system cutover
//
// New team members: this constant pins the toolchain digest used by our
// hermetic builds under Forgewright. Unlike the old Makefile flow, nothing
// is fetched from the host — compilers, SDKs, and codegen tools all come
// from the sealed snapshot this digest identifies. Never edit it by hand;
// run `quill pin-update` so the lockfile and provenance record stay in sync.
// Builds that drift from this digest fail verification in CI. The digest
// corresponds to the snapshot token below.

build token for tajeg-bajep: htk14_409ba9df6b8acb